Always ensure your grill is on a stable surface and keep a fire extinguisher nearby.
Preheating ensures even cooking and better flavor development.
Invest in quality tools like tongs and a grill brush for safety and efficiency.
Maintaining a clean grill improves flavor and extends equipment life.
